ENGLAND AND FRANCE.
I • ♦- ! THE SOUDAN. United Press Association By Electric Telegraph-Copyright Received November 14th, 10 p.m. L'lkdow, November 14. Sir Edward G^y, w ] 10 waa p ar ii amen . tary Seeretarj to the Foreigii Office m the late Lib#val Administration, speak, ing at, Ashiugton, said 'chat the withdrawal of the French from Fashoda had only settled one acute point of the Egyptian question. It is reported tha,t a strong French force is marching upon El Obeid, the capital of Kardoisn. Keceived November 15th, 12.20 a.m. Cairo, November 14. Major Marchand and Uaptain Baratier
have started from here on their 'return to Fashoda, and expect to reach Jibutil m June.
